Prblanco Wrote: ------------------------------------------------------- > If you're familiar with GP4Builder, those can be > solved easily. > > To fix the pitcrews, select the garage floor > objects and change their class to TRACK. Convert > .gp4 to .col from the File menu, insert the new > .col file into the .wad. > > To add spectators, select the granby joselugo8690 - Grand Prix 4
mortal Wrote: ------------------------------------------------------- > Set gpx verbosity to high and to output a log file > on exit. Upload the log file to a hosting site > (txt format) then create a new thread with gpx > Crash Log in the topic header and provide > additional details on track, mod and OS. Someone > will check your log and advise you on the > solutionby joselugo8690 - Grand Prix 4

fongu Wrote: ------------------------------------------------------- > You can only change per team, so in theory 14 of 1 > compound and 8 of another is fine, but you can't > vary between teammates. > As you say, it's controlled by the performance > file - so it can vary between GPs. The bit you > want to change is under Tread Textures. > For each Team - chby joselugo8690 - Grand Prix 4
